Ogun state governor, Senator Ibikunle Amosun, has sworn in eight newly
appointed Permanent Secretaries, with a charge on the officials to
regard their appointment as a call to service.
While swearing in the Permanent Secretaries at the Executive Council
Chambers of the Governor’s Office, Amosun urged the appointees to renew
their commitment to the service of the State, adding that "it is an
opportunity for you to make the difference in your new offices."
"This appointment should be the beginning of a new chapter in your
career and you should work hard to justify it," the governor said.
The newly inaugurated Permanent Secretaries are Engr Mrs Cecelia Bukola
Olajide, Ogun State Employment Generation Programme [OGEGEP]; Mr. Fatai
Ayinde Gbadamosi, Bureau of Establishments and Training; Mrs. Olabisi
Olanrewaju Akinnuga, Teaching Service Commission (TESCOM) and Engr.
Ayodele Adio Jolaoso, Ministry of Special Duties.
Others are Engineer Lateef Oyewole Oyewunmi, Ministry of Housing; Mr.
Abiodun Stephen Adewolu, Urban and Physical Planning; Mr. Kolawole Peter
Fagbohun, Cabinet and Special Services and Engr. Oyedokun Adesina
Soriyan, Governor’s Office.
